- Description
- This course is an introduction to Hip Hop literature/poetry. Emphasis is placed on key figures, poets, and other artists who have profoundly contributed to the genre and its different styles and forms. The course explores Hip Hop poetry's connections to other prominent forms of literature and literary theories. This course is designed for English majors and anyone interested in Hip Hop literature.
